Transaction 70e89ffb50bab2311c8751a106108b7b5c9c88926826088b01d5f94a0205ef84
1 Input
1 Output
-
70e89ffb50bab2311c8751a106108b7b5c9c88926826088b01d5f94a0205ef84: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f584c87e461aaf5ea29fd25b4b8baab54971e53081f9627f7580d6feb4f6b8b9
- address
- bc1p7kzvsljxr2h4ag5l6fd5hza2k4yhrefss8ukylm4srt0ad8khzusa4ekea